Table 2.
The uniform margins needed to obtain an OIi of 0.99 for CTV0 (MC,0.99) and ITVn (MI,0.99), the equivalent uniform margin M0 for CTV0 to have the equal volume as ITVn, and the corresponding equivalent margin differences ΔM.
| Group | No. of fractions | MC,0.99 (mm) | MI,0.99 (mm) | M0 (mm) | ΔM (mm) |
|---|---|---|---|---|---|
| LRP | 2 | 2.6 ± 0.9 | 1.7 ± 0.6 | 0.2 ± 0.5 | 0.7 ± 0.5 |
| 3 | 2.6 ± 0.9 | 1.1 ± 0.5 | 0.5 ± 0.6 | 1.0 ± 0.6 | |
| 4 | 2.6 ± 0.9 | 0.9 ± 0.5 | 0.7 ± 0.6 | 1.0 ± 0.6 | |
| 5 | 2.5 ± 0.9 | 0.6 ± 0.5 | 0.9 ± 0.6 | 1.0 ± 0.7 | |
| IRP(A) | 2 | 4.1 ± 1.7 | 2.8 ± 1.3 | 0.3 ± 0.5 | 0.9 ± 1.2 |
| 3 | 4.1 ± 1.7 | 1.9 ± 1.0 | 0.7 ± 0.6 | 1.5 ± 1.0 | |
| 4 | 4.0 ± 1.5 | 1.5 ± 0.9 | 0.9 ± 0.7 | 1.6 ± 1.0 | |
| 5 | 4.0 ± 1.7 | 1.1 ± 0.6 | 1.1 ± 0.7 | 1.7 ± 1.0 | |
| IRP(B) | 2 | 4.4 ± 1.7 | 3.2 ± 1.4 | 0.3 ± 0.6 | 1.0 ± 1.3 |
| 3 | 4.4 ± 1.7 | 2.1 ± 1.0 | 0.7 ± 0.6 | 1.6 ± 1.0 | |
| 4 | 4.4 ± 1.7 | 1.7 ± 0.9 | 1.0 ± 0.7 | 1.8 ± 1.1 | |
| 5 | 4.3 ± 1.7 | 1.3 ± 0.8 | 1.2 ± 0.7 | 1.8 ± 1.1 |
